Region and Vineyards

Shafer Hillside Select is rooted exclusively in the Stags Leap District, a revered appellation in the southeastern portion of Napa Valley. This AVA is internationally renowned for producing Cabernet Sauvignon of extraordinary purity, balance, and longevity. The district’s signature terroir—volcanic soils layered with ancient river sediments—offers exceptional drainage and low fertility, encouraging vines to struggle, resulting in smaller berries with concentrated flavor. Combined with dramatic diurnal temperature shifts, the region’s climate preserves acidity and structure while allowing full phenolic ripeness.

The wine is sourced from Shafer’s estate hillside parcels: Sunspot, John’s Upper 7, Venado Ilegal, and Firebreak. These steep, rugged vineyard blocks are cultivated with painstaking care, and their extreme slope angles ensure maximum sun exposure and airflow, leading to exceptional fruit quality. Yields are kept deliberately low, and all vineyard work is performed with sustainable viticultural practices, reinforcing the estate’s deep respect for the land and its long-term vitality. These elevated sites give Hillside Select its hallmark power, complexity, and ability to age gracefully for decades.

Winemaking

The 2018 growing season was long, cool, and even—offering ideal ripening conditions. The fruit enjoyed extended hang time under Napa’s summer sun, developing deep color, layered aromas, and intense concentration.

Made from 100% Cabernet Sauvignon, this wine was fermented and then aged for 32 months in 100% new French oak (from Allier and Tronçais forests). The extended élevage builds structure, complexity, and polish. With 15.5% alcohol, the wine displays generous opulence while maintaining impeccable balance—an achievement of both vineyard and cellar precision.

Tasting Notes

  • Color: Opaque ruby with purple hues, signaling depth and concentration.
  • Aroma: Intense notes of blackberry, black cherry, warm earth, lavender, and baking spice, lifted by floral and mineral accents.
  • Palate: Bold yet refined, with flavors of briar fruit, black plum, cassis, mocha, and cinnamon. Rich tannins and vibrant acidity frame a long, radiant finish with energy and finesse.

Did you know?

Hillside Select has been produced since 1978 and is only made from Shafer’s most select hillside blocks. Its name reflects the vineyard’s dramatic slopes—some of Napa Valley’s most prized Cabernet sites.

History of Shafer

The story of Shafer Vineyards began in 1973, when John Shafer, then a corporate publishing executive from Chicago, made a bold career shift by purchasing a neglected vineyard in Napa Valley’s Stags Leap District. The land had been planted with grapes since the 1920s but had fallen into disuse. With no farming background, Shafer taught himself viticulture—famously learning to operate a TD-9 bulldozer, which would later give its name to one of the estate's wines. His determination and vision laid the groundwork for the estate’s future success.

In 1983, the winery released its first vintage of Hillside Select, made entirely from estate-grown Cabernet Sauvignon. This wine soon gained cult status and critical acclaim, becoming one of Napa Valley’s most iconic labels. That same year, John’s son, Doug Shafer, joined the estate, bringing with him formal training in enology and viticulture. In 1984, Doug hired Elias Fernandez as assistant winemaker, and by 1994, Fernandez became head winemaker. The Shafer-Fernandez partnership is now one of the longest-standing winemaking collaborations in Napa Valley. Over the decades, Shafer built a reputation not only for wine quality but also for its early commitment to sustainability, solar power, and long-term stewardship of the land.

In 2022, after nearly 50 years of family ownership, Shafer Vineyards was acquired by the Kirin-owned Luxus Holdings, marking the next chapter in its storied evolution while maintaining continuity in viticulture and winemaking.

Region and Vineyards

Shafer’s heart lies in the Stags Leap District AVA, a sub-appellation of Napa Valley designated in 1989. Located just east of the Napa River, the district is flanked by the Vaca Mountains and is renowned for producing Cabernet Sauvignon with remarkable balance, elegance, and longevity. The terroir is defined by well-drained volcanic soils, including tufa and loam, and the region benefits from warm days and cool nights due to marine breezes from the San Pablo Bay. These conditions allow grapes to ripen fully while retaining acidity—crucial for freshness and aging potential.

Shafer farms approximately 200 acres of estate vineyards, including hillside and foothill parcels that bring both power and finesse to their wines. The Hillside Estate includes iconic blocks like Sunspot, Venado IlégaI, and Firebreak, which form the exclusive source for Hillside Select. The Red Shoulder Ranch vineyard, located in Carneros, supplies Chardonnay grapes and is named for the red-shouldered hawks that patrol the vineyard naturally managing pests. Every vineyard is managed under sustainable and solar-powered practices, with no herbicides used and cover crops employed to enhance soil health and biodiversity.

Wine Range of Shafer

Shafer's portfolio is compact but impactful, emphasizing estate-grown, terroir-expressive wines:

  • Hillside Select: The estate’s flagship wine. A 100% Cabernet Sauvignon sourced from select hillside blocks, aged 32 months in new French oak. Known for its deep concentration, complexity, and capacity for 20+ years of aging. Released in limited quantities and highly allocated.
  • One Point Five: Named to reflect the close working relationship between John and Doug Shafer—“a generation and a half.” It is a Cabernet Sauvignon-led blend (often with small additions of Petit Verdot or Malbec) from both hillside and valley-floor sites. More accessible in youth than Hillside Select but retains serious structure and depth.
  • Relentless: A powerful and expressive blend of Syrah and Petite Sirah, named in honor of winemaker Elias Fernandez’s relentless dedication. Aged for 30 months in new oak, it’s known for richness, dark fruit, meaty undertones, and ageability.
  • TD-9: A bold yet approachable red blend of Merlot, Cabernet Sauvignon, and Malbec, named after the bulldozer John Shafer drove in his early vineyard days. Offers plush fruit, energy, and early-drinking charm with serious depth.
  • Red Shoulder Ranch Chardonnay: A single-vineyard Chardonnay from Carneros, fermented with native yeasts and aged without malolactic fermentation to retain natural acidity and vibrant fruit character. Aged in a mix of French oak and stainless steel, it’s a textured yet fresh white.

Did you know?

Shafer was one of the first Napa estates to convert to 100% solar power and eliminate herbicide use. The long-term collaboration between Doug Shafer and Elias Fernandez, now spanning more than three decades, is one of the most enduring and successful partnerships in modern California winemaking.

Jeb Dunnuck (JD) : 100 Points (2018)
Incredible purity and precision, as well as opulence, define the 2018 Cabernet Sauvignon Hillside Select, and this is as good as any Cabernet Sauvignon in the world today. Revealing a deep purple hue as well as a thrilling bouquet of pure crème de cassis, black raspberries, spring flowers, lead pencil shavings, and an incredible minerality, it hits the palate with full-bodied richness, a deep, layered, seamless texture, ample mid-palate depth, and a great finish. This is classic 2018 Napa Valley with its purity, freshness and precision as well as sensational concentration and perfectly integrated acidity, tannins, and alcohol. It delivers pleasure today yet warrants a solid 4-5 years of bottle age and is going to be a 30- to 40-year wine.

James Suckling (JS) : 99 Points (2018)
So much black licorice in this, together with tar, blackcurrants, blackberries and slate. Full-bodied, but very toned and focused, with polish and energy. Extremely fine tannins and wonderful length. All about balance and purity. Gorgeous now, but this will age for decades to come. Great finish. Better after 2026.

Robert Parker (RP) : 98 Points (2018)
Made from 100% Cabernet Sauvignon, the 2018 Cabernet Sauvignon Hillside Select displays a deep garnet-purple color. It charges out of the gate with bold crème de cassis, blueberry pie and black cherry preserves notes, plus hints of smoked meats, fragrant earth and tar, with a fragrant waft of violets and Provence herbs. Full-bodied, the palate is packed with muscular black fruits, supported by a solid foundation of firm, grainy tannins and compelling freshness, finishing long with an enticing herbal lift.Rating: 98+

Vinous (Antonio Galloni) (VN) : 98 Points (2018)
Just as it was from barrel, the 2018 Cabernet Sauvignon Hillside Select is stunning. Bright acids give the 2018 tons of energy. This is an especially mid-weight, refined Hillside Select that is all class. Dark blue/purplish fruit, lavender, spice, mint and blood orange build in the glass. Elegant and bright, the 2018 shows all the energy of the year in spades. (AG) (9/2021)

Wine Enthusiast (WE) : 97 Points (2018)
Shafer’s iconic, flagship wine is richly textured and flavor packed. It starts with a minty, figgy, bay-leaf aroma before full, ripe, bold black fruits, tobacco and oak spices take over the palate, accompanied by masses of velvety tannins. Excellent depth and concentration will help it age well. Cellar Selection

Wine Spectator (WS) : 95 Points (2018)
Frankly ripe but well-focused, with blackberry and creamed boysenberry notes flowing through atop a polished structure, while cocoa and black licorice frame the finish. A subtle hint of sassafras lingers on the finish, adding textural nuance. This has the stuffing to age well, too. Drink now through 2038.
